Biography

The fifties were an ardent decade for Véra Belmont, and though she was expelled from the Communist Youth, she continued to dream, in Paris cinemas, of a better future. She frequented the militant theatre - taking to the stage with Gabriel Garran to play Jean-Paul Sartre's "The Respectable Whore" - and surrounded herself with unknowns whose latent talent she could see. On credit, she produced Paul Vecchiali's first film, then Franju's "La Faute de l'abbé Mouret" and later Maurice Pialat's first film "L'Enfance nue". Her production company, Stephan Films, launched many brilliant careers including those of André Téchiné and Jean-Jacques Annaud... as she unhesitatingly staked her all to produce projects she genuinely believed in. Having produced over 30 films since 1967, Véra Belmont took to directing in 1977 with "Prisonniers de Mao", and again in 1985 with "Rouge Baiser", a film about the Communist Youth in the fifties featuring Charlotte Valandrey. Following "Milena" in 1989, Véra Belmont made "Marquise", her fourth feature, in 1996. FILMOGRAPHY 1979 Prisonniers de Mao 1985 Rouge baiser 1989 Milena 1996 Marquise
